    Accuracy and Mapping Detail in Real Use

    A key reason people search for an Ordnance Survey review is accuracy. This is where the brand has built its reputation over decades.

    The mapping data includes:

    • Detailed footpaths and walking routes
    • Precise elevation and contour lines
    • Clear land features and boundaries

    This level of detail is especially useful for outdoor navigation where standard GPS apps may oversimplify terrain. It is built for users who need precision rather than just directions.

    Professional and Planning Applications

    Beyond personal use, Ordnance Survey is widely used in professional environments. Its data is trusted by planners, engineers, and public services.

    Common uses include:

    • Urban planning and development
    • Infrastructure mapping
    • Environmental and land analysis

    The consistency and reliability of the data make it suitable for decision making where accuracy is critical.

    Ease of Use and Learning Curve

    While powerful, Ordnance Survey tools can feel complex for first time users. The depth of information means there is a slight learning curve.

    What users typically notice:

    • More detailed interface than standard map apps
    • Requires some familiarity with map reading
    • Strong documentation and guides available

    Once understood, the system becomes highly effective, but it is not as instantly simple as consumer navigation apps.
